I have a simple controller that takes a request, looks up some data
and then returns the results as either HTML or Atom. The HTML response
works fine, but the Atom Builder is blowing up with an undefined
method error that I can't figure out. It seems to be failing when the
ActiveRecord instance is passed to the 'entry' method and it tries to
build the URL via the 'polymorphic_url' method. There is no
'order_url' method, field or database column, so I'm at a loss.

Error message - undefined method `order_url' for #<ActionView::Base:
0x25e3560>
Code snippet that's failing (line 7) -
4:
5:   for order in @orders
6:
7:     feed.entry(order) do |entry|
8:
Stack trace of failure -
/Library/Ruby/Gems/1.8/gems/actionpack-2.3.2/lib/action_controller/
polymorphic_routes.rb:109:in `__send__'
/Library/Ruby/Gems/1.8/gems/actionpack-2.3.2/lib/action_controller/
polymorphic_routes.rb:109:in `polymorphic_url'
/Library/Ruby/Gems/1.8/gems/actionpack-2.3.2/lib/action_view/helpers/
atom_feed_helper.rb:189:in `entry'
/Library/Ruby/Gems/1.8/gems/builder-2.1.2/lib/builder/xmlbase.rb:
134:in `call'
/Library/Ruby/Gems/1.8/gems/builder-2.1.2/lib/builder/xmlbase.rb:
134:in `_nested_structures'
/Library/Ruby/Gems/1.8/gems/builder-2.1.2/lib/builder/xmlbase.rb:58:in
`method_missing'
/Library/Ruby/Gems/1.8/gems/actionpack-2.3.2/lib/action_view/helpers/
atom_feed_helper.rb:178:in `entry'

I'm running Ruby 1.8.6 on Mac OS X 10.5.7. Thanks.
